  • Abstract
    In reliability-centered maintenance (RCM), maintenance policies are made not only through analyzing failure mode but also considering the relationship of performance, economic and maintenance policy. RCM is becoming a preferred popular maintenance analysis method for complex system. Traditional RCM lacks of quantificational facility on importance analysis, technical state estimate and maintenance policy, which lowered the efficiency and accuracy of maintenance analysis. This paper introduced traditional RCM analysis method, analyzed the existing problem and brings forward an improved RCM analysis method. A frame of armament equipment depot-level maintenance policy decision-making is established, which offered scientific foundation for the establishment of depot-level maintenance policy decision-making.
